Costume Designer Jobs in Portland at El Centro Milagro

Milagro’sSeason43:Pasandoel Testigobegins production ofthe first show of the season, Marigoldsy Memoriason August26th,withthe first production meeting. Milagro is looking for a creative team player for this devisedDia de los Muertos Carpa show,which opens on October16th. The Costume Designer will be able to access a generous costumestock, access to a sewing room and be provided with a decent budgetfor purchases. There will be collaboration with the directorand other designers,coordinated through theweeklyproduction meetings. The ideal candidate can also sew, in additionto design and is knowledgeable about construction techniques forquick change costumes.

Performance of the role/position shall include pre-production, rehearsals as necessary, technical rehearsals, load-in and load out, during the period from: 8/26/202611/08/2026


T
he Costume Designer is responsible for:

  • Developing the visual concept of the production in coordination with the production Director(s)

  • Developing renderings and/or drawings of costume design for the approval of designated personnel

  • Coordination with designated personnel for purchases, pulling from stock, building, rentals, and organizing costumes according to the timeline set forth in the schedule

  • Arranging measurement and costume fittings with appropriate staff

  • Restocking, cleaning, returning borrowed or rented items within ONE WEEK of closing.

  • Attendance at all production meetings and technical rehearsals.
